From 82c79b12607b4fec21bc588520d93b9a309bbdf6 Mon Sep 17 00:00:00 2001 From: Ignasi Fosch Date: Thu, 14 Aug 2014 16:40:55 +0200 Subject: [PATCH] pip_package supports using eggs from repositories (couldn't use pip resource properly) --- roles/pip_package/tasks/main.yml | 6 ++++++ 1 file changed, 6 insertions(+) diff --git a/roles/pip_package/tasks/main.yml b/roles/pip_package/tasks/main.yml index efda053..304b96d 100644 --- a/roles/pip_package/tasks/main.yml +++ b/roles/pip_package/tasks/main.yml @@ -1,3 +1,9 @@ --- - name: install {{ package_name }} pip: name={{ package_name }} state=latest + when: package_name is defined + +- name: install {{ item.egg_name }} + shell: /usr/local/bin/pip install --user {{ item.address }} + with_items: vcs_eggs + when: vcs_eggs is defined